I didn't have a problem with the going for it on 4th down early on...as Mamba said it's what Oregon does. It's how they got here, they always do it. You can't let the game change who you are.


My issues were obviously tackling. OSU was just tougher and ran us the fuck over. 2 inexcusable drops, simply put I catch those balls.


But the biggest thing was coaching. Meyer took the boys to school. There is no shame in being outcoached by him(almost a gurantee) but you can't be just flat out schooled. The red zone offense look like something a blind 4th grader was calling up. Defense kept getting mauled by the same plays over and over. So that is on the O coordinator, D coordinator and head coach who could make changes. Best player in nation and you do horseshit outside runs into 7 guys in the red zone.


Lastly we had all of like a 5% chance to win but that punt with 8 minutes left was without a doubt the dumbest decision I have ever seen. Helfrich clearly got his hands on Carrington's goods right there.


OSU deserved it. Elliot was a beast. Oregon's D got them to 3rd down at will...but OSU converted almost every damn time do to be straight up tougher. They didn't rely on the receivers a ton but they made big down the field catches when needed. The defense really got it's footing and momentum after those 2 early drops...and they never let up from there.

Oregon and Ohio State play essentially the same offense but of course the difference is OSU pulls big, fast, strong 5 and 4 star players while Oregon pulls small, quick 4 and 3 star players for the most part. I just don't understand why this is still the case. Oregon has been a rock solid program for the better part of the last decade at least yet they still seem to be recruiting the same players they were recruiting a decade ago. The spread option first came about really to even the playing field between the haves and have nots. When you can only get 3 star or less players this O can help you stay on the field with more talented teams. But when you've been winning as long as Oregon, you should be able to get the bigger, faster, stronger players. Why is Oregon still recruiting mostly 5-10 receivers and 180 pound RBs? When Rich Rodriguez got to Michigan, I thought that with what he did with 3 star guys at West Virginia, he'd run college football with the 5 star guys he could get at Michigan. But for whatever ridiculous reasons, he still pretty much recruited the same small, quick, 3 star types that he recruited at WV. I just don't understand why a program with as much to offer as Oregon has, why they aren't getting or going after the same recruits as an Ohio State. I mean they should be recruiting the same players as USC except at the QB position IMO. I have to imagine that until they rethink this part of their style I guess you would say, they will continue to be very good but fall just short.
